Latest Patents

One of Finseth's latest patents is titled "System and method for enhanced playback of air traffic control communication." This innovative method allows pilots to receive and playback air traffic control communications through three separate audio channels. These channels include a raw channel, an enhanced filtered version, and a synthesized speech version, all of which are stored for later retrieval by the pilot.

Another notable patent is the "System and method for real-time feedback of remote collaborative communication." This system extracts speech-related and physiological features from users to determine their stress states. Based on this analysis, the system can manipulate vocal features of speech and provide feedback to users, enhancing the quality of remote communication.
